JUNAID AHMED VS State Civil and criminal proceedings--- Scope--- Civil and criminal liabilities are two different components and do not have bearing on the outcome of each other, as such due to commission of criminal act by a person, he cannot be denied civil right provided to him under the law. Head NotesCase Description Citation Name: 2023 MLD 17 GILGIT-BALTISTAN-SUPREME-APPELLATE-COURTBookmark this Case JUNAID AHMED VS State S. 516-a---Order for custody and disposal of property pending trial---Scope---accused supplied laboratories (Lab.) items to District Health Office---Upon receipt of lab material, bills thereof were prepared, submitted to aGPR (accountant General Pakistan Revenues) and a cheque was issued in favour of accused---accused presented before the bank two cheques i.e. an original cheque and a manipulated cheque, as such an FIR was lodged and the cheques were impounded by police authorities as case property---accused sought superdari of original cheque but the application was dismissed throughout---Held; due payment of admitted civil liability could not be denied, as such, the disputed cheque could have been issued to the accused for encashment by retaining a photocopy thereof with police record while original cheque could have been requisitioned from the retainer thereof i.e. aGPR or the concerned bank whosoever, for the purpose of investigation by police authorities---admitted civil liability could not have been denied just on the basis of registration of criminal case against the accused---Civil petition for leave to appeal was converted into an appeal and the same was allowed.
